KS0483 Keyestudio Micro bit 4-Digit Tube Shield(Black and Eco-friendly)



Description

Difficultly showing the corresponding the data by the LED dot matrix of micro:bit control board, we particularly produce keyestudio micro bit 4-digit Tube Shield to highly enhance the digital display. The four-digit tube module is a 3.6 inches common anode digital tube, and the display color is red.

This shield mainly drives the TM1637 chip through the micro: bit board to control the 4-bit common anode digital tube. P0 is connected to CLK, and P1 goes to DIO. The micro bit control board is easily fixed on the shield with 5 M3*6MM flat screws if you use it.


Parameters

  • Working voltage: DC 3.3V
  • Working current: 50mA
  • Maximum power: 200mA
  • Working temperature: -20 ℃ --60 ℃
  • Size: 52 * 52 * 10mm
  • Weight: 15.4g
  • Environmental attributes: ROHS

Test Result

After uploading the code successfully, wire according to connection diagram (power is supplied to the micro: bit control board, and the power supply method can be freely selected). After power-on, the LED dot matrix on the micro: bit control board displays a heart-shaped pattern, and a 4-digit digital tube displays number “1234”
